Coimbatore: In a disturbing incident near Annur, Coimbatore, a 60-year-old man has been arrested for sexually harassing a 16-year-old polytechnic student. The accused, identified as Padmanathan from Nalli Chettipalayam, was taken into custody under the Protection of Children from Sexual Offences (POCSO) Act.

The victim, a resident of a village near Annur, is currently studying at a private polytechnic college in Coimbatore. The incident occurred last week when the young student was walking along the road. Padmanathan allegedly approached the boy and sexually harassed him.

Following the incident, the distressed student reached out to the Child Helpline for assistance. Suriyamani, the supervisor of the Child Helpline organization, promptly filed a complaint at the Annur Police Station on behalf of the victim.

Acting on the complaint, Inspector (in-charge) Nirmala from the Mettupalayam All Women Police Station registered a case under the POCSO Act. The accused, Padmanathan, was subsequently arrested on September 17th.
